Biography and Legacy

Jacques Delors was a prominent figure in European politics, serving as the President of the European Commission from 1985 to 1995. Born on July 20, 1925, in France, Delors dedicated his life to public service and the pursuit of a united Europe. His remarkable leadership and commitment to European integration played a pivotal role in shaping the EU as we know it today.

Delors’ tenure as President of the European Commission was marked by significant achievements. He was instrumental in the creation of the Single European Act, a historic agreement that aimed to establish a single market within the EU. This groundbreaking achievement laid the foundation for the economic and political integration of member states, promoting free movement of goods, services, and people across borders.

Under Delors’ guidance, the EU also witnessed the signing of the Maastricht Treaty in 1992. This treaty led to the establishment of the European Union as a supranational entity, with a common currency, the Euro, and the creation of the European Central Bank. Delors’ vision for a united Europe brought member states together and fostered a sense of solidarity and cooperation.

Beyond his role in European politics, Jacques Delors’s legacy extends to his work in academia and think tanks. He co-founded the Notre Europe think tank, which aimed to promote European integration and foster dialogue on key issues facing the continent. Delors’s commitment to the European project remained unwavering even after his retirement from politics, as he continued to advocate for a stronger and more united Europe.
